Overview of Issue / Background

This project entitled “Attitude Determines Altitude!” aims to help the targeted Form 2 students from SMK Taman Miharja who are poor in financial and also academic. We propose to organize a Mental Health Motivational Talk Camp and provide tuition classes & mentoring series to help them cope better and more effectively in life.

Project Objectives (Vision & Mission)

A. Mental Health Motivational Talk Camp

  • To educate and support eligible targeted Form 2 students from SMK Taman Miharja to understand life’s challenges and difficulties – why life is full of ups and downs
  • To educate these eligible students to cope with life’s struggles and negative influences in life – How to see the world in a positive manner and to deal with obstacles that come
  • To guide and boost self-esteem and self confidence among these eligible students – What can I contribute to the society despite living in this poor situation?
  • To educate these eligible students on life skills - abilities for adaptive and positive behaviour that enable them to deal effectively with the demands and challenges of everyday life (psychosocial competency)

B. Tuition Class and Mentoring Series

  • To improve and phase up the level of education among targeted eligible students and to reinforce the effective ways to learn English language
  • To amplify the importance of English language and how they can improve English language effectively

Project Details (Activities and Tasks)

1. Mental Health Motivational Talk Camp (3D/2N)

(i) Proposed Topics for Motivational Talks

  • “What is Life Made Up of?”
  • “Why is Life So Hard Sometimes?”
  • “How to Cope with Life’s Struggles?”
  • “Who am I to the World I Live in?”
  • “Assertiveness” – Am I assertive?
  • Life Skills Training Session

Duration: Each topic/session to be delivered within 45 minutes, followed by group activities

Time Suggested: September 2015 School Holiday week

Possible Additional Activity: Field Trip during Camp Program

(ii) Guest Speakers to Share Life Experiences – Life transformation

Proposed Guest Speaker #1: TBA

Proposed Guest Speaker #2: TBA Students are required to write a short summary of what they have learnt

(iii) Role Play – Scenarios

(iv) Life Skills Training Session – to learn how to deal effectively with the demands and challenges of everyday life

2. Tuition Class and Mentoring Series

(i) Plan – A two-hour English class will be conducted once in a week. The preferred time would be: Friday from 12:30PM – 2:30PM. The venue suggested is SMK Taman Miharja.

(ii) How to Monitor Students’ Progress – Class tests and exercises will be given to enhance the students’ learning. The teacher will prepare a performance book to keep tract on the students’ academic progress.

(iii) Rewards: Monthly 100% attendance record – Stationary voucher worth RM 5.00 Improvement in Grades – based on class tests (E.g. from “D” to “C” grade)

(iv) How to Improve English – short talks

Durations: 15 minutes/session after each tuition class

3. Graduation Dinner at School

(i) Awards for Academic Excellence

(ii) Role Play Performance/ English language story-telling

(iii) Short sharing of what they have learnt – a few representatives from the class

4. Sustainability Plan

For tuition class: Eligible students’ parents to follow up with teaching classes. The process of sourcing out voluntary teachers and soliciting parents’ help will be conducted

 

Expected Project Result & Outcomes

  1. Improve in self-esteem and self-confidence (measured using questionnaires)
  2. Able to learn assertiveness (learnt through role plays)
  3. To know that they can play a role too in the society despite whatever circumstances they are facing (Camp activities)
  4. Through life skills training, these poor students will be able to deal effectively with the demands and challenges of everyday life.
  5. To ensure the improvement of targeted poor students in their academic and lifestyle performances

Provide details about how your project actually worked.

In general, the project was held successfully and smoothly, thanks to a bunch of dedicated team of student helpers. We had a good treasurer who always look into our budget before we decide on things to purchase for the project, classes and the camp. There were no language barriers, our common language with the students is English language. For those students who are weak in English, we spoke to them using either Bahasa Melayu or Chinese language. Nevertheless, we always encourage them to speak in English language.

We had our weekly English classes where we taught them how to speak well in English, how to communicate with each other, proper grammars, essay writings and literature components to prepare them for their final examination and for PT3 examination. To encourage them to attend classes, we awarded a gift worth RM 5.00 at the end of each month for those who attended each classes weekly throughout the whole month. We also had spelling bee test, group activities, songs, actions and essay writing competition to help them improve their English. Gifts were given often to provide positive reinforcements to the students.

Together with the contribution from the PIBG of SMK Miharja, we provided healthy lunch for the students each week. We had a lot of bread and buns and sometimes even cakes, donated by Adventist Community Services, for the students. The students were very happy because many of them who came from very poor family background do not get the chance to eat proper meals and good bread and buns. Often, we ask them students to bring home the extra bread and buns to share them with their family members. One student commented, “Wow, I didn’t have so much rice to eat before, I’m so happy!” We, as student team, often felt touched and happy when we know that these students are happy.

The students were very pleased and thankful for this project, especially towards Khind Starfish Foundation, for sponsoring this project. Many of the students improved in their English language. Some of them initially were not able to write even a proper single English language sentence. At the end of the project, many of them were able to write proper sentences with good grammars. Besides that, some of them were so happy and joyful when they were able to speak English successfully at the end of the project. Many of them scored good marks for their Literature Components section in their final examination. They were very delightful and a big thank you to Khind Starfish Foundation for making them happy in their study journey.

On another note, we gave them weekly activities and short talks on self-confidence, self-esteem and self-value. We can see that at the end of the project, many of the students gained more confidence in doing things and are able to have the courage to stand in front of the students to talk. We also taught them how to appreciate the big and small things in life during the camp. Station games that were organized during the camp were meant to help these students to aim high in life and not to be defeated by obstacles that they face in each part of their life journey. We encouraged them to have positive attitude in all that they do because a good attitude will help them to be a successful person in life.

The headmaster of SMK Miharja was also very pleased with our project, achievements and commitments. The headmaster had requested our team to continue guiding the same group of students to prepare them for PT3 examination that will be held end of October 2016. We have agreed and will commit to help these students to success in their English paper because we truly care for them and wish to see them improve in their English language and personal growth to serve the country and society better.
